Aim for the upper 30s in the fresh food side and around zero in the freezer. Set a glass of water on a middle shelf overnight, then check it with a thermometer. Readings well above that range point to airflow or defrost trouble.
If it's leaking water or making a loud grinding noise, unplug it and move food to a cooler. Otherwise leave it running. Keeping the doors shut holds cold air in for hours and gives us useful clues on arrival.
Not always. Some hums, pops, and gurgles are normal defrost and refrigerant sounds. Repeated clicking, a rattling fan blade, or a squeal that grows louder over days is worth a look before it becomes a bigger failure.
Frost means moist air is getting in or the defrost system stopped working. Common causes include a torn gasket, a door left ajar, a failed defrost heater, or a bad thermostat. Scraping it out only buys time.
